DeMarcus Ware insisted he would be back sooner than anticipated. It appears the defensive end is right on schedule, and should be in the lineup when the Dallas Cowboys take on the New Orleans Saints. "I think he is ready," Cowboys owner Jerry Jones said Tuesday on KRLD-FM, per the Dallas Morning News. Source: NFL.com SteveRobWhatever's Take: Cowboys desperately need Ware's presence back on the field. He strained a quad against the Redskins and the defense has suffered in his absence. They will need all their weapons in full force against Drew Brees and the Saints, who are looking to bounce back after an upset loss to the Jets.
